Transaction 37e60b2596762b63f86617126fbab5fcc82739f92c437f893c790ff11c683101
1 Input
1 Output
-
37e60b2596762b63f86617126fbab5fcc82739f92c437f893c790ff11c683101:0
- value
- 326780
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ebe0bb8dd0244f1424f32f7fef1d89bac0274078 OP_EQUAL
- address
- 3PCDwKZyKkE4YkkyotQEEpB2YBcnaeSDdD